PET - Positron Emission Tomography

Positron Emission Tomography

Imaging using positron-emitting radiopharmaceuticals to assess metabolic activity

Expansion

Positron Emission Tomography

Purpose

Oncology staging, dementia evaluation, cardiac viability assessment

Clinical Context

PET uses positron emitters (fluorine-18, carbon-11, nitrogen-13, oxygen-15). Fluorine-18 fluorodeoxyglucose (most common). Standardised uptake value maximum greater than 3 to 5 suggests malignancy.

Key Points

  • PET combines with CT for anatomical correlation (PET-CT); fluorodeoxyglucose PET standard for oncology
